vw-kombi Posted June 11, 2019 Share Posted June 11, 2019 In reality, I dont have a problem allocating ethernet ports to the VM, but I have too many allocated, I need to pull two back. I added a 4 port ethernet card and used the edit below so that the 4 ports would be handed to the V<'s for pfsense. This was all great until I bought my new smart swithc and wanted to do some bonding for increased throughput - so I bought a new dual port ethernet card and plugged it in, but its code (8086:10c9) is the same as the original 4 port card - so now I have 6 ports for VM's and no better off....... Is there anything I can do to 'change' these numbers so the host can keep the new two port nic ? append vfio-pci.ids=8086:10c9 pcie_acs_override=multifunction initrd=/bzroot IOMMU group 17:[1022:43c7] 03:00.0 PCI bridge: Advanced Micro Devices, Inc.
